Choosing the Right Anti-Vibration Tables for Precision Work

Precision laboratory work often involves sensitive instruments such as microscopes, balances, spectrometers, and analytical equipment that can be affected by even minor vibrations. Laboratory Furniture Anti-vibration tables are specially designed to reduce disturbances and ensure accurate, reliable results. Selecting the right table is essential for maintaining equipment performance and research quality.

1. Understand the Source of Vibrations
Laboratory vibrations can come from foot traffic, nearby machinery, HVAC systems, or building movement. Identifying these sources helps determine the level of vibration control required and ensures the correct table design is selected.

2. Consider Load Capacity and Equipment Type
Different instruments require varying levels of support. Anti-vibration tables should be chosen based on the weight and size of the equipment. Heavy analytical instruments require reinforced tables with higher load capacity to maintain stability and performance.

3. Evaluate Isolation Technology
Anti-vibration tables use different isolation methods, including passive and active vibration control. Passive systems use materials such as granite slabs, air suspension, or rubber mounts to absorb vibrations, while active systems use electronic sensors and controls for advanced precision applications.

4. Material and Surface Quality
High-quality materials like granite and stainless steel are commonly used for anti-vibration tables. Granite surfaces provide excellent stability and vibration absorption, while stainless steel offers durability and chemical resistance for laboratory environments.

5. Ergonomics and Workspace Integration
Anti-vibration tables should fit seamlessly into the lab layout while providing comfortable working height and accessibility. Proper integration ensures smooth workflow and reduces strain during detailed experimental procedures.

6. Maintenance and Durability
Choose tables that require minimal maintenance and are resistant to chemicals, moisture, and wear. Durable construction ensures long-term reliability and consistent performance.

Conclusion
Selecting the right anti-vibration table is crucial for precision laboratory work. By understanding vibration sources, choosing appropriate isolation technology, selecting durable materials, and ensuring ergonomic integration, laboratories can protect sensitive equipment and achieve highly accurate and reliable results.
